%-----------------------------------------------------------------------
% Plot of AWGN performance and diversity
%-----------------------------------------------------------------------

EbNodB = [0:0.5:30];
EbNo   = 10 .^(EbNodB/10);

%--- AWGN performance ----
Pawgn = 0.5*erfc(sqrt(EbNo));
semilogy(EbNodB,Pawgn);

%--- No Diversity  ----
mu = sqrt(EbNo ./ (1+EbNo));
L=1; b=0;
for k=0:L-1
    b = b + combinat(L-1+k,k) * ((1+mu)/2).^k;
end
Pray   = ((1-mu)/2).^L .* b ;

%--- Diversity 2 ----
L=2; b=0;
for k=0:L-1
    b = b + combinat(L-1+k,k) * ((1+mu)/2).^k;
end
PrayL2  = ((1-mu)/2).^L .* b ;

%--- Diversity 3 ----
L=3; b=0;
for k=0:L-1
    b = b + combinat(L-1+k,k) * ((1+mu)/2).^k;
end
PrayL3 = ((1-mu)/2).^L .* b ;

%--- Diversity 4 ----
L=4; b=0;
for k=0:L-1
    b = b + combinat(L-1+k,k) * ((1+mu)/2).^k;
end
PrayL4 = ((1-mu)/2).^L .* b ;

hold on
semilogy(EbNodB,Pray);
semilogy(EbNodB,PrayL2);
semilogy(EbNodB,PrayL3);
semilogy(EbNodB,PrayL4);
hold off
grid on
xlabel('Eb/No (dB)')
ylabel('Bit Error Rate')
axis([0 30 1E-6 1])

Temp = [EbNodB' Pray' PrayL2' PrayL3' PrayL4' Pawgn']
